自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 收藏
  • 关注

原创 MySQL局域网无法访问,只能本机访问

问题描述:公司小伙伴同一个局域网要连我的本地库,但是连接不上,我本地可以连接没有任何问题解决方案:有可视化工具的情况下:1.打开本地连接--->打开mysql库--->找到user表---user 字段为root 的 host 改为%再执行FLUSH PRIVILEGES然后让小伙伴试一下就行了...

2022-03-16 15:45:59 4052

原创 2021-08-29 UML笔记

1.UML的定义 UML(统一建模语言)使用面向对象的建模工具,但是独立于任何具体程序设计语言。 主要运用于软件的设计阶段 ,用来描述事务于事务之间的工具2.UML的特点3.UML分类 UML分为: 图,关系,事务; 图包:结构图: 静态图: 类图,对象图,包图 实现图:构建图,...

2022-03-16 15:38:52 143

原创 Mysql行转列

问题描述: 现在要求统计用户填写的问卷答案按照如下格式现在库里存的格式如下问题解决:语法:MAX( CASE 条件字段WHEN 对应值 THEN 展示字段 ELSE '' END ) AS 别名SELECT user_phone AS 手机号, MAX( CASE topic_id WHEN 13 THEN title ELSE '' END ) AS 您的身份, MAX( CASE topic_id WHEN 14 THEN title ELSE '' END ) ...

2022-03-16 11:03:15 807

原创 feign.FeignException$NotFound: status 404 reading

在项目中集成feign接口踩坑记录: 1.问题描述: 在本地启动不同项目之间调用fen接口,出现404,且根据各种检查都确认没有问题 2.解决方案: 检查项目配置文件是否配置了 : server.servlet.context-path 配置了在接口给加上...

2021-08-13 14:26:34 1305

原创 设计模式之策略模式

目录一、策略模式应用场景二、策略模式实现三、策略模式的优缺点一、策略模式应用场景策略模式定义:策略模式(Strategy Pattern)是指定义了算法家族,分别封装起来,让他们之间可以互相替换,此模式让算法的变化不会影响到使用算法的用户。策略模式应用场景:1、假如一个系统中有很多类,而他们的区别仅仅在于他们的行为不同。2、一个系统需要动态的在几种算法中选一种。...

2019-04-23 18:45:17 127

原创 设计模式之委派模式

一、委派模式应用场景委派模式不属于GOF23种设计模式。委派模式(Delegate pattern )的作用:负责任务的掉用和分配任务。使用场景:Spring中的DispatcherServlet使用的就是委派模式。生活例子:老板给经理下达命令叫员工干活,员工完成任务后由项目经理汇报结果给老板。委派和代理的区别:委派模式可以看成是一种特殊的代理模式,静态代理的全权代理,代理注重...

2019-04-22 11:23:49 160

原创 设计模式之原型模式

目录一 原型模式应用场景二 简单克隆三 深度克隆一 原型模式应用场景原型模式(Prototype Pattern)是指原型实例指定创建对象的种类,并且通过拷贝这些原型创建新的对象1,类初始化消耗资源过多。2,new产生一个对象需要非常繁琐的过程。3,构造函数比较复杂。4,循环体中产生大量对象时。二 简单克隆完整的复制了值类型数据,没有赋值引用...

2019-03-28 17:15:55 96

原创 设计模式之单例模式

目录一 单例模式的应用场景二 饿汉式单例三 懒汉式单例四 注册式单例五 破坏单例的方式一 单例模式的应用场景单例模式(Singleton Pattern)是指一个类在任何情况下都绝对只有一个实例,并提供一个全局访问点。例:公司的CEO二 饿汉式单例饿汉式单例模式是在类加载的时候就立即初始化了,并创立对象,不存在线程安全问题。优点:没有加锁效...

2019-03-27 23:01:26 117

原创 设计模式之工厂模式

目录一 简单工厂模式二 工厂方法模式三 抽象方法模式一 简单工厂模式简单工厂模式(Simple Factory Pattern)是指由一个工厂对象决定创建出哪一种产品类的实例,但它不属于 GOF,23 种设计模式。使用场景:简单工厂适用于工厂类负责创建的对象较少的场景,且客户端只需要传入工厂类的参数,对于如何创建对象的逻辑不需要关心。问题:工厂类的职责...

2019-03-27 12:44:16 96

原创 设计模式之软件架构的七大原则

目录一 开闭原则二 依赖倒置原则三 单一职责原则四 接口隔离原则五 迪米特法则六 里氏替换原则七 合成复用原则一 开闭原则是指一个软件实体类模板和函数应该对扩展开放,对修改关闭。开是指对扩展开放,闭则是对修改关闭;例如:我们的版本发生更新,我们尽可能的不去修改源码,但是可以新增新的功能二 依赖倒置原则是指高层的模块不能依赖与底层...

2019-03-27 11:27:05 280

原创 java基础数据类型转换及基本运算符

一,基础数据类型的转换 byte(8) --------》 short(16)--------》 int(32)--------》 long(64)--------》 float(32) --------》double(64)        ps:左到右精度越来越高1)自动转换:在同一个类型如整型 小转大自动转换   2)大转小强制转换    强制编译器进行类型转换

2017-12-01 21:20:31 190

原创 java 中的基本数据类型

Java中的基本数据数据类型 基本数据类型有8种 :byte,short,int,long,float,double,char,  boolean;分类整数型: byte,short,int,long;浮点型:float,double;字符型:char;布尔型:boolean;取值范围byte: 8位 , 最大存储量为255;数据的范围[-128~127] ;

2017-11-30 23:57:20 183

原创 eclipse的常用快捷键以及插件的安装

1)Eclipse常用快捷键首先是代码提示Alt+/代码复制ctrl+alt+方向键(上下) 复制快捷键单行注释/取消单行注释方式一:ctr+/方式二:Ctrl+shift+c多行注释添加注释:ctrl+shift+/(正斜杠)去掉注释:Ctrl+shift+\(反斜杠)文档注释快捷键:alt+shift+j文档注

2017-11-29 22:33:51 285

原创 Java的基础回顾-jdk的安装以及环境变量配置

一,jdk的安装1) 首先下载JDK的安装包 ;2) 解压到任意文件夹 默认是当前目录 3) 点击安装JDK,选择安装路径 默认在C:\Program Files\Java目录下面,也可以自己选择4)安装完成二,环境变量配置1)鼠标右键点击我的电脑 ---->属性---> 高级系统设置-------》高级-----》环境变量2)新建系统变量JAVA_HOME   

2017-11-28 23:36:42 287

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除